This original restored German M35 is ET62 marked. The shell was made by Eisenuttenwerke in 1938. The helmet was fully stripped and repainted the correct shade of 1930s pea green. The helmet was then decaled with a Heer decal and the national colors insignia. Both decals were applied with a period resin. The helmet was the fit with a museum quality reproduction aluminum frame liner, brass split pins, and a 1938 dated chinstrap with aluminum hardware.

The helmet has been distressed to look and feel original. The helmet has a nice overall patina and looks and feel the part. If you have ever wanted the helmet worn by German troops as they invaded Poland in 1939. Look no further.
